About

Anastasia Veneti is a scholar working on Communication, Sociology and Political Science and Gender Studies. According to data from OpenAlex, Anastasia Veneti has authored 17 papers receiving a total of 126 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 11 papers in Communication, 6 papers in Sociology and Political Science and 5 papers in Gender Studies. Recurrent topics in Anastasia Veneti’s work include Social Media and Politics (7 papers), Media Studies and Communication (7 papers) and Gender, Feminism, and Media (5 papers). Anastasia Veneti is often cited by papers focused on Social Media and Politics (7 papers), Media Studies and Communication (7 papers) and Gender, Feminism, and Media (5 papers). Anastasia Veneti collaborates with scholars based in United Kingdom, Greece and Slovenia. Anastasia Veneti's co-authors include Daniel Jackson, Darren G. Lilleker, William Green, Uta Rußmann, Márton Bene, Paul Reilly, Filippo Trevisan and Bente Kalsnes and has published in prestigious journals such as Marketing Theory, Digital Journalism and Journalism.
